Title: Glued in bolt caps?
Post by philthymike on 08/22/19 at 04:49:58

The chrome plastic caps found on many of the allen head bolts. Are they glued in place by Suzuki?
While trying to take my master cylinder off I found the bolt caps impossible to pry out without breaking the plastic. After breaking it all apart and scraping out as much as I could from the bolt there's this mess that appears to be super glue inside the bolt head that I can't get out.
And because of it I can't fit the allen key into it.
Any suggestions?

Title: Re: Glued in bolt caps?
Post by Gary_in_NJ on 08/22/19 at 06:34:08

No glue. It's an interference fit. Sounds like a previous owner got tired of reinserting them and glued 'em in rather than replace them.

Title: Re: Glued in bolt caps?
Post by stewmills on 08/22/19 at 06:49:58

If it is super glue, acetone (nail polish remover) is the best antidote to soften/loosen/break up the glue where maybe you can pick it out with a small metal pick.
